The SR (Surface Regularity) finish is the figure to watch out for when reviewing a quote from Ottery St Mary screeding companies. Each of the 3 SR levels provide different qualities of finish, with SR1 being the highest quality, with the smallest amount of deviation over the surface area. Any errors or imperfections in the final screeding can cause issues with laying flooring due to ridges, flat spots, indentations in the surface.

TYPES OF SCREED

Standard Screeds - Used in residential flooring projects where the combination of cement and sand is okay for regular floor traffic use. The standard screed is a mix of five parts sand to one of cement. After laying a standard flooring screed dries out at a rate of just 1mm/day.

Polymer Screeds - These provide a high level of strength with a reduced thickness. Because of their different chemical compositions, these screeds have varying curing times which you can verify by checking manufacturer's guidelines.

Fibre Reinforced Screed - Used with underfloor heating systems and is the favoured choice in such projects. The special fibres in the screed improve overall durability and strength while also safeguarding against thermal cracking and shrinkage. The screed will dry out at a rate of roughly 1mm/day.

Self-Levelling or Liquid Screeds - A cement and latex material which can achieve the highest standard of finish to SR1 levels. Primarily used to improve a poor substrate level or damaged floor to enable the laying of a brand new flooring surface, like tiling over it. This liquid screed can be laid to a depth of just 1mm, but still provides a high strength surface to take a wide range of flooring materials.

Industrial and Heavy Duty Screed - Developed for maximum strength and durability in areas where traffic is expected to be high or heavy loading on the floor base is needed.

Fast Drying and Advanced Drying Screeds - As the name would suggest, this screed dries rapidly and allows you to use the screeded area much faster. The majority of the fast drying screeds are fibre reinforced and are perfect for a wide array of projects where the swifter drying rate of 3-7mm is advantageous.

SCREEDING PREPARATION AND INSTALLATION

Screeding companies will need to prepare all areas before proceeding with any other work in order to guarantee a hard wearing and quality screed flooring. It is vital that any contaminants such as paint, grease, oil or debris is eradicated from the floor before pouring any screed, because these can affect the bonding capability that a good quality screed demands.

Any cleansing products used during this process should leave no residues, and the floor base must be permitted to dry out naturally. At this stage cracks should be mended because these can easily travel up through a newly laid screed and be reflected in the finished surface. A trustworthy Ottery St Mary screeding installer will address such issues during a on-site survey and ensure that all preparations are complete before applying the next stages of the floor screeding process.

To protect the flooring materials and screed layer from dampness rising up from the ground, a damp proof membrane (DPM) must be laid. Different gauges of polythene sheeting could be used as a damp proof membrane and also serve as a buffer for the screed and any insulation materials.

A supplementary airtight barrier could be needed if your house is in a location which is known to be prone to radon. If radon gas occurs in large amounts then a complete ventilation and extraction system may be installed beneath the layer of screed which will remove any gases that could seep in from ground level.

As soon as these steps have been taken the screeders will apply a sealer or primer to the prepared base. A primer assists in the screed bonding correctly to the base and membranes and different varieties exist based upon which screed type is being used. Custom-made equipment such as airless sprays can be used to apply a sealant or primer, which should be done by professional screeding companies in Ottery St Mary following the manufacturer's guidelines.

Before the screeding is laid, any underfloor heating (if required) will now be laid out. The underfloor heating system will be carefully positioned and mounted firmly on insulation panels to avoid any movement during screed pouring. When expertly installed an underfloor heating system is an efficient way to warm up a room and top quality screed retains its heat, producing an even level of warmth across the floor.

If you aren't installing under floor heating the screed will now be prepared on site and poured. Your proposed use of the room will assist the screeding company on what type of screed is appropriate for your needs. For advanced and quick drying screeds there will be at least twenty four hours delay before it can be walked on, and a further Three days minimum before any flooring material can be fitted. If you are using standard or heavy duty screeds the setting time is increased and the manufacturer's guidelines must be adhered to so as to get the best possible finish for your floor.

The SR level of your screeding can be checked once it has hardened enough to be stepped onto. Through the use of a 2 mtr straight-edge the surface is examined for any ridges, deviations and dips in the screed surface.

  • SR1 - Over the whole screed area, if there are no deviations greater than 3mm from the straight-edge, you've got a top level SR1 standard surface.
  • SR2 - SR2 is for normal standard floors in commercial and industrial projects and can deviate from the straight-edge by up to five millimetres.
  • SR3 - SR3 is utility standard where a perfect quality finish isn't needed. This level can have a maximum permissible deviation of 10mm.

If your screeding has been laid with particular loading in mind then a qualified structural engineer will be required to carry out the assessment. The assessment will ensure your new screeding is suitable for the load point requirements specified in the original site survey. The screeding will be given what's known as a "drop hammer test" to gauge flexibility and strength in different areas. Any screeding that's got point load requirements must be sanctioned by a qualified structural engineer observing the British Standards BS8204 guidelines. Granolithic Screeding

Granolithic screeding refers to a type of flooring that consists of a mixture of cement, sand and aggregate. It is applied in a relatively thin layer and then smoothed to provide a durable, seamless and hard-wearing surface. It is typically used in industrial, commercial and public buildings where heavy traffic is expected.

Granolithic screeding is normally used in commercial and industrial buildings and also in high-traffic areas in residential buildings. It is also commonly used in areas where chemical and abrasion resistance are necessary. The resulting surface is smooth and hard, which makes it easy to clean and maintain, and provides a perfect base for other flooring materials.

Granolithic screeding is typically applied over a concrete sub-base, and the surface is typically treated with a curing compound to make sure it sets properly. Once cured, it creates a seamless floor with a hard, smooth surface that is resistant to excessive wear. It's also highly resistant to chemicals and water, which makes it well suited for use in environments where there's a chance of spills or exposure to dangerous materials.... READ MORE.

Screed Floor Removal

Stripping away existing layers of screed from surfaces is an important process in construction and renovation. This is done by screed floor removal. The preparation of the surface for new flooring or other improvements is facilitated by this essential practice, which is required for refurbishing or upgrading a floor.

Only professional contractors with experience in screed floor removal can execute this intricate task with the necessary skill and care. The safe and successful elimination of the old screed is ensured by their competence, laying the groundwork for a new lease of life for the floor. Whether it is for upgrades, repairs or changes in design, this fresh start holds great significance.

Removing floor screed is a challenging process that requires the use of specialised techniques and equipment, tailored to the particular needs of the task. It requires careful consideration of the thickness and type of the existing screed, as well as the surface it is installed on. Careful attention to detail is the key to effective removal with minimal damage to the underlying structure.

A key benefit of removing floor screed is the chance to fix any problems that have occured over the years. If the old layer of screed is uneven, damaged, or compromised, its removal allows for a detailed examination of the underlayer. This assessment allows flooring contractors to correct any structural problems before the installation of new flooring materials.

In addition, a vital step in setting up underfloor heating systems in Ottery St Mary involves the removal of screed flooring. By removing the pre-existing screed, contractors can create a clean and level surface that is favourable for the installation of heating elements. This method enables the creation of an underfloor heating system that is not only efficient but also effective, improving the space's energy efficiency and comfort.

From the perspective of sustainability, screed floor removal embodies the ideals of waste reduction and reusability. Salvaged screed can contribute to other construction efforts, making the entire removal process more eco-friendly. (43464 - Screed Removal Ottery St Mary)
